Warning Signs You Need Tree Root Pipe Damage Water Removal

Catching these signs early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ent bigger problems down the line. Don’t ignore the following warning signs: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ors in your home or business can be a sign of standing water or moisture buildup. If you notice a musty smell that persists even after cleaning, it’s time to call in the professionals.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Water damage can cause flooring to warp or buckle, leading to uneven surfaces and tripping hazards. If you notice any changes in your flooring, it’s essential to investigate the cause and address it quickly.

Water Stains or Discoloration

Water stains or discoloration on walls, ceilings, or floors can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any unusual discoloration, it’s crucial to investigate the cause and address it before it becomes a bigger problem.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age or moisture buildup. If you notice any changes in your paint or wallpaper, it’s essential to investigate the cause and address it quickly.

Unusual Sounds or Leaks

Unusual sounds, such as dripping or gurgling, can be a sign of water damage or leaks. If you notice any unusual sounds, it’s time to investigate the cause and address it before it becomes a bigger problem.

High Water Bills

Unusually high water bills can be a sign of hidden leaks or water damage. If you notice any changes in your water bills, it’s essential to investigate the cause and address it quickly.

Tree Root Pipe Damage Water Removal Cost in Ferndale, MD

The cost of Tree Root Pipe Damage Water Removal can vary greatly dep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Ferndale, MD. Here are some estimated price ranges for different aspects of the service: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water removal and drying $500 – $2,500 The size of the affected area and the amount of standing water.
Repair and reconstruction $1,000 – $5,000 The extent of the damage and the materials needed for repair.
Equipment rental and usage $500 – $2,000 The type and duration of equipment rental, as well as the amount of usage.
Disinfection and cleaning $200 – $1,000 The extent of the damage and the level of disinfection and cleaning required.
Insurance claims processing $100 – $500 The complexity of the claims process and the amount of documentation required.

Keep in mind that these are estimated price ranges, and the actual cost of Tree Root Pipe Damage Water Removal will depend on the specifics of your situation. We offer free estimates and on-site assessments to provide you with a more accurate quote.
